Hongran Wang Instructor in Surgery Division of Surgical Research Baylor College of Medicine Texas United States of America

Biography
Dr. Hongran Wang focuses his research efforts on germ cell nuclear factor (GCNF), an orphan nuclear receptor function in regulating the pluripotent genes in ES cells, embryonic development and iPS cells. We showed that pluripotent genes like Oct4 have GCNF response element in their promoters that are targets of GCNF, which inhibits these genes in mouse ES cell, human ES cell and iPS cells during differentiation. Losing GCNF leads to the defect in differentiation of ES cells, Induced pluripotent stem cells (iPS cells) and defect in the gene expression of three germ lines. GCNF also affect the microRNA expression during the differentiation of ES cell into neural cells and then affect the neural cell maturation and differentiation.
